Operators.Checked Modülü (F#)
Bu modül taşma denetimleri ile temel aritmetik işlemleri içerir.
Ad alanı/modül yolu: Microsoft.FSharp.Core.Operators
Derleme: FSharp.Core (FSharp.Core.dll),
module Checked
Değerler
Value |
Description |
---|---|
( * ) : ^T1 -> ^T2 -> ^T3 |
Aşırı yüklü çarpma işleci (taşma denetimleri). |
( + ) : ^T1 -> 'T2 -> 'T3 |
Aşırı yüklü toplama işlecini (taşma denetimleri). |
( - ) : ^T1 -> ^T2 -> ^T3 |
Aşırı yüklü çıkarma operatörü (taşma denetimleri). |
( ~- ) : ^T -> ^T |
Tekli Negatiflik (taşma denetimleri) aşırı. |
bayt : ^T -> byte |
Bağımsız değişkeni byte'a çevirir. Bu, tüm basit sayısal türler için denetlenmiş dönüştürmedir. Dizeleri için giriş kullanarak dönüştürülen Parse ile InvariantCulture ayarlar. Aksi halde işlem, giriş türü üzerinde uygun bir statik dönüştürme yöntemini gerektiriyor. |
CHAR : ^T -> char |
Bağımsız değişkeni char'a çevirir. Sayısal girdiler, UTF-16 karakter kodlamasına göre denetlenmiş dönüştürme kullanılarak dönüştürülür. Dize girdileri tam olarak bir karakter uzunluğunda olmalıdır. İşlem, diğer giriş türleri için giriş türü üzerinde uygun bir statik dönüştürme yöntemini gerektiriyor. |
int : ^T -> int |
Bağımsız değişkeni int'a çevirir. Bu, tüm basit sayısal türler için denetlenmiş dönüştürmedir. Dizeleri için giriş kullanarak dönüştürülen Parse ile InvariantCulture ayarlar. Aksi halde işlem, giriş türü üzerinde uygun bir statik dönüştürme yöntemini gerektiriyor. |
Int16 : ^T -> int16 |
Bağımsız değişkeni int16'a çevirir. Bu, tüm basit sayısal türler için denetlenmiş dönüştürmedir. Dizeleri için giriş kullanarak dönüştürülen Parse ile InvariantCulture ayarlar. Aksi halde işlem, giriş türü üzerinde uygun bir statik dönüştürme yöntemini gerektiriyor. |
Int32 : ^T -> int32 |
Bağımsız değişkeni int32'ya çevirir. Bu, tüm basit sayısal türler için denetlenmiş dönüştürmedir. Dizeleri için giriş kullanarak dönüştürülen Parse ile InvariantCulture ayarlar. Aksi halde işlem, giriş türü üzerinde uygun bir statik dönüştürme yöntemini gerektiriyor. |
Int64 : ^T -> int64 |
Bağımsız değişkeni int64'a çevirir. Bu, tüm basit sayısal türler için denetlenmiş dönüştürmedir. Dizeleri için giriş kullanarak dönüştürülen Parse ile InvariantCulture ayarlar. Aksi halde işlem, giriş türü üzerinde uygun bir statik dönüştürme yöntemini gerektiriyor. |
nativeint : ^T -> nativeint |
Bağımsız değişkeni nativeint'a çevirir. Bu, tüm basit sayısal türler için denetlenmiş dönüştürmedir. Aksi halde işlem, giriş türü üzerinde uygun bir statik dönüştürme yöntemini gerektiriyor. |
sbyte : ^T -> sbyte |
Bağımsız değişkeni sbyte'a çevirir. Bu, tüm basit sayısal türler için denetlenmiş dönüştürmedir. Dizeleri için giriş kullanarak dönüştürülen Parse ile InvariantCulture ayarlar. Aksi halde işlem, giriş türü üzerinde uygun bir statik dönüştürme yöntemini gerektiriyor. |
UInt16 : ^T -> uint16 |
Bağımsız değişkeni uint16'a çevirir. Bu, tüm basit sayısal türler için denetlenmiş dönüştürmedir. Dizeleri için giriş kullanarak dönüştürülen Parse ile InvariantCulture ayarlar. Aksi halde işlem, giriş türü üzerinde uygun bir statik dönüştürme yöntemini gerektiriyor. |
UInt32 : ^T -> uint32 |
Bağımsız değişkeni uint32'a çevirir. Bu, tüm basit sayısal türler için denetlenmiş dönüştürmedir. Dizeleri için giriş kullanarak dönüştürülen Parse ile InvariantCulture ayarlar. Aksi halde işlem, giriş türü üzerinde uygun bir statik dönüştürme yöntemini gerektiriyor. |
UInt64 : ^T -> uint64 |
Bağımsız değişkeni uint64'a çevirir. Bu, tüm basit sayısal türler için denetlenmiş dönüştürmedir. Dizeleri için giriş kullanarak dönüştürülen Parse ile InvariantCulture ayarlar. Aksi halde işlem, giriş türü üzerinde uygun bir statik dönüştürme yöntemini gerektiriyor. |
unativeint : ^T -> unvativeint |
Bağımsız değişkeni unativeint'a çevirir. Bu, tüm basit sayısal türler için denetlenmiş dönüştürmedir. Aksi halde işlem, giriş türü üzerinde uygun bir statik dönüştürme yöntemini gerektiriyor. |
Platformlar
Windows 8, Windows 7, Windows Server 2012, Windows Server 2008 R2
Sürüm Bilgisi
F# Çekirdek Kitaplığı sürümleri
Desteklenen: 2.0, 4.0, Portable